Richard Grieco (born March 23, 1965 in Watertown , NY , USA ) is an American actor and singer.

Live and act

Richard Grieco was born in Watertown to Carolyn (née O'Reilly) and Richard Grieco. The parents are of Irish and Italian descent. Grieco played American football for Central Connecticut University . After his time as a model , he studied acting.

In his first role he played Rick Gardner in the soap opera One Life to Live from 1985 to 1987. From 1988, Grieco played the police officer Detective Dennis Booker in the television series 21 Jump Street - Tatort Klassenzimmer and its spin-off Booker . He had Grieco's feature film debut in a leading role as gangster Bugsy Siegel in The True Bosses - A Devilish Empire (1991) alongside Christian Slater . He played himself in the film A Night at the Roxbury (1998). He also played in the 1995 television series Marker .

In 1994 he started a singing career with the Jon Dunmore Band, of which Eddie St. James was a member. The band released the CD Waiting for the Sky to Fall on a German label ( edel music ) , which was released across Europe in 1995. Despite the lack of great success, the album produced a few smaller hits, such as B. Voice With No Name and Lay Your Body Down . Grieco presented the songs Voice With No Name and Crying in the Streets at the Bravo Super Show 1994 in Berlin.

Grieco has a son from a previous relationship with Kimber Sissons .
